Today’s illustration is simple – drawing furniture was the first thing I’ve gotten paid to do - sketching concepts for an interior decorator. It’s like fashion, but in some sense it’s easier to draw stationary inanimate objects. I think illustration works great with pretty decor (check out Deborah Needleman’s 100% illustrated decorating book, for instance. I love it.) I added a little sparkle to this simple but pretty loveseat.
